  • George W. Dean is a lifelong resident of Jessamine County and has represented the Fourth District since 1993. George stays active and involved in the county through his government responsibilities, as well as through numerous civic groups.

    FULL TIME FARMER: George is an advocate for controlled growth that does not jeopardize the rural quality of live.

    George has been  a member of the Valley View Ferry Authority since 1994. He is Chairman of the Nicholasville – Jessamine County Parks and Recreation Board, Vice-Chairman of the Jessamine County Planning and Zoning Ordinance Review Committee and member of the Joint City of Nicholasville-Jessamine County and City of Wilmore Planning and Zoning Comprehensive Plan Committee. He serves on the Jessamine County Fiscal Court's Planning & Zoning Advisory Committee and the 911 Communications Advisory Board. He is a member of the Camp Nelson Coordinating Committee and member of the Kentucky River Task Force, the High Bridge Park Committee.

    He has been Secretary and President of the Jessamine County Antique Farm Equipment Association; President of the Jessamine County Historical and Genealogical Society; Vice President of Jessamine County Beef Cattle Association; a member of the Jessamine County Farm Bureau Board and member of the Jessamine County Young Farmers.

    George is a member and Elder of Providence Christian Church. He served on the Church Board from 1991 to 2001.

    In addition to being a full-time farmer, George worked 6 years as a substitute teacher in the Jessamine County School System. He was Commissioner of Jessamine County Rural Water District No. 1 for 7 years. He was Chairman of the Water District for 4 of those 7 years. George has been a member of the Eastern By-pass Advisory Committee and is currently a member of the Jessamine County Transportation Task Force.
